咖啡因应该可以防止 Ubuntu 陷入冬眠或者暂停模式。到目前为止它对我来说不起作用,也许我犯了一些错误:
我已经打开Caffeine Indicator
并激活它(杯子里有蒸汽),计算机在 30 分钟后进入休眠状态,而终端有活动命令或 Firefox 有活动下载。一些技术细节:
Lubuntu 14.04
- 咖啡因有版本
2.8.3
caffeine
进程在后台运行
我做错什么了吗?
答案1
您可以尝试 Keep.Awake 代替 Caffeinehttps://launchpad.net/keep.awake
我还没有为它开发 GUI,所以您需要使用命令提示符。
我还没有为它创建一个 snap 或 deb。不过暂时你可以从 Launchpad 下载该程序这里
当前版本很稳定,适用于从 14.04 到 16.04 的所有 Ubuntu 版本。不过,我会不断改进它,并添加新功能。
它的工作方式与正确的命令类似。输入 --help 可查看可执行操作的完整列表。下面的示例只是其中几个:
./keepawake.py --help
以交互方式运行:
./keepawake.py
要作为后台服务运行:
nohup ./keepawake.py -r > /dev/null 2>&1 &
作为后台服务运行,并在确定用户处于空闲状态之前将 15 分钟(900 秒)设置为用户活动空闲时间:
nohup ./keepawake.py -u 900 -r > /dev/null 2>&1 &
要作为后台服务运行并将最低 CPU 负载设置为 13%:
nohup ./keepawake.py -c 13 -r > /dev/null 2>&1 &
作为后台服务运行并将最小网络流量设置为 5KB(5120 字节):
nohup ./keepawake.py -s 5120 -r > /dev/null 2>&1 &
要一次性运行上述所有三个设置(网络、CPU、用户空闲):
nohup ./keepawake.py -s 5120 -c 13 -u 900 -r > /dev/null 2>&1 &